Word: Reconnaissance Mission

Part of Speech: Noun

Definition: A reconnaissance mission is a specific task or operation carried out to gather information, especially about an enemy or a potential threat. It often involves observing or exploring an area to understand what is there, such as military positions, geography, or other important details.

Usage Instructions:
  • Use "reconnaissance mission" when talking about military operations, but it can also be applied in other fields like science or exploration, where information gathering is important.
  • The term often implies that the mission is done carefully and discreetly to avoid detection.
Example Sentence:
  • "The soldiers were sent on a reconnaissance mission to gather intelligence about enemy movements in the area."
Advanced Usage:
  • In military contexts, reconnaissance missions can be carried out by various units, including drones, helicopters, or special forces, depending on the level of risk and the information required.
  • In other fields, such as environmental science, a reconnaissance mission could refer to surveys conducted to gather data about an ecosystem.
Word Variants:
  • Reconnoitre (verb): To conduct a reconnaissance mission. For example, "The team will reconnoitre the area before making a decision."
  • Reconnaissance (noun): The general act of gathering information, not necessarily tied to a mission. For example, "They conducted reconnaissance on the enemy's defenses."
Different Meanings:
  • While primarily used in a military context, "reconnaissance" can also refer to preliminary surveys in various fields, like geology, where scientists might explore an area to collect data before a more detailed study.
